Pakistan Has Big Ambitions For The JF-17

Credit: Peng Chen
The JF-17, a single-engine fighter Pakistan and China jointly developed, will be as ubiquitous as the Dassault Mirage once was in Pakistan, and possibly in other developing countries as well. The Pakistan air force's air commodore and JF-17 deputy chief project director, Khalid Mahmood, tells...
